Solution for playing video file jaggedness under Win7

  
Sawtooth is a non-smooth line in the index code image that can be seen from the slash and the edge of the object. We also call it "confusing phenomenon", the phenomenon that the line is level one level (sawtooth phenomenon) is determined by the nature of the square of the pixel. As the resolution of the sensor or photo increases, the visible sawtooth becomes less and less noticeable. Since Windows 7, there has been a problem of jaggedness in playing video files. Even if you look at online video files, such as popular, UUSee, and Thunder, there are similar problems. At first, many users thought that RealPlayer, Storm Video, Thunder and other players were not compatible with Windows 7, but users later found that the problem of switching to other video players still exists.
Generally, the problem of mosaic, blur, and jaggedness in the playback of audio and video files under Windows 7 is related to the graphics card driver. For example, poor compatibility or driver mixing may cause such problems.
